The unit is located about 19 kilometres south‑west of the Sydney CBD. It sits within the Bankstown suburb, which provides easy access to the city via road and rail
Bankstown railway station, on the Bankstown line of the Sydney Trains network, is approximately 0.7 km away, offering frequent train services. The area is also a major bus interchange with multiple routes serving the surrounding neighbourhood
Griffith Park is about 0.5 km away, Paul Keating Park is roughly 0.6 km distant, and Alice Park sits around 0.5 km from the property. McLeod Reserve is also nearby at approximately 0.7 km
Centro Bankstown, a large shopping centre, is around 0.8 km away, while Hoyts Bankstown cinema is between 0.6 km and 0.8 km from the unit. The Bankstown Library and Knowledge Centre is also within 0.5 km, providing a range of community services
Bankstown experiences a humid subtropical climate with warm to hot summers and mild winters. Summer temperatures typically range from 17.6 °C to 27.8 °C, while winter lows average around 5.9 °C
Bankstown has a rich history, including the historic Bankstown Bunker, a former RAAF operations facility, and heritage‑listed sites such as the Bankstown Reservoir on Beresford Avenue. The suburb also reflects its World War II legacy through preserved landmarks and community stories
